About This Item

Philadelphia: F.A. Davis, 1890. 12mo (19.25cm.); publisher's blue blind-embossed cloth, gilt-lettered spine; 167,[1],20pp.; illus. Ex-Institute for Psychoanalysis with their internal library markings, hinges starting to crack, textblock toned and a bit brittle due to poor paper stock, else Near Very Good. Presumed reprint, the ads bound in rear dated July, 1891. Freud studied under Ultzmann when he couldn't enroll under Urbantschitsch.
